A few sample questions

  1. 1. Hasbro, one of the world's largest toy companies, started out selling what product in 1923?

    Answer: Textile remnants and pencil boxes

  2. 2. What does the name 'Mattel' come from?

    Answer: A combination of founders' names, Harold Matson and Elliot Handler

  3. 3. Fisher-Price, the beloved children's toy company, was founded in which year?

    Answer: 1930
